Take shelter (2011) - with Michael Shannon and Jessica Chastain

Curtis Lafourche lives in a small town in Ohio with his deaf wife and daughter. Curtis begins to have visions of horrible apocalyptic storms, where black rain falls from the sky as oil and deadly cyclones head for the sea. He becomes obsessed with these things and moves further and further away from his wife.

However, Curtis spends more and more time obsessively building storm shelters for an end of the world that no one else believes in.

In his desperate attempt to save his family from a threat he can only see, he looks crazy and ridiculous. The film does not focus on apocalyptic images but on the drama of the characters, who live an incredible fear of the end of the world.

The Road (2009) - with Viggo Mortensen

Based on the novel of the same name by Cormac McCarthy, the film takes place in a world that has been devastated by a global cataclysm. A father and his son try to find their way through this deserted place, fighting against cannibals, thieves, and their minds. The two have only one pistol to defend themselves, and they plan to reach the ocean coast, although they have no idea if a better life will await them there.

The Road is one of the darkest apocalyptic films about the evolution of humanity in the wake of such a catastrophic event. This is a movie that doesn't give easy answers and will haunt you for a long time. It's not for everyone's eyes, because it could be one of the worst scenarios for humanity.

Automata (2014) - with Antonio Banderas, Dylan McDermott, and Melanie Griffith

Planet Earth is slowly but surely becoming a desert. The sun's rays kill almost every human being on the planet, and the environment is deteriorating more and more. The last survivors come together and build robots to help humanity.

The first quantum android, Automata Pilgrim 7000 is designed to support society, but it fails to stop rapid climate change. The main characters soon begin to believe that robots do not do exactly what they were programmed to do, and gradually discover a much more complex and profound truth than any robot model. Automata is a film that seeks to draw attention to both the devastating climate change on planet Earth, but also tries to explore the complications and potential dangers created by the combination of human and artificial intelligence.
